Description: An electrician journeyman is a skilled professional who specializes in the installation, repair, and maintenance of electrical systems. They work in various settings such as residential, commercial, and industrial buildings. Their responsibilities include reading blueprints, installing wiring and electrical components, troubleshooting electrical issues, and ensuring compliance with safety regulations. Electrician journeymen also perform routine inspections to identify potential hazards and recommend appropriate solutions. They are proficient in using a variety of tools and equipment, such as voltage testers, wire strippers, and pliers. Additionally, they may be required to collaborate with other professionals, such as architects and engineers, to ensure that electrical systems are integrated seamlessly into construction projects.
